Red, white and rosé wine together hold a share of 70 % of
global packaging volume (83 % for
glass packaging); characteristics which come to a great extent from the traditions of wine production and consumption in the Old World.

Improving the consumption experience in alcoholic drinks
Glass bottles continue to hold the first place in
global retail sales of alcoholic drinks
packaging with a volume of 201.7 billion units.
